Basement sealing services involve applying specialized materials to the interior or exterior surfaces of a basement to create a barrier against moisture infiltration. This process typically includes sealing cracks, joints, and gaps in the foundation walls, as well as treating porous surfaces to prevent water seepage. The goal is to improve the basement’s resistance to water intrusion, which can help maintain a dry and stable environment within the property. Proper sealing can also enhance the durability of the foundation by reducing the impact of moisture-related deterioration over time.
These services are essential for addressing common problems such as basement flooding, mold growth, and musty odors that often result from excess moisture. Water intrusion can compromise the structural integrity of a property’s foundation and lead to costly repairs if left unaddressed. Basement sealing helps mitigate these issues by creating a protective barrier that minimizes water entry, thereby reducing the risk of damage and the need for extensive remediation. It also helps improve indoor air quality by limiting mold growth caused by persistent dampness.
Properties that typically utilize basement sealing services include residential homes, especially those with basements prone to water issues, as well as commercial buildings with underground or partially underground spaces. Older properties with aging foundations may require sealing to prevent leaks and structural concerns, while new constructions can benefit from sealing during initial development to ensure long-term moisture control. Additionally, properties located in areas with high water tables or frequent heavy rainfall are often candidates for this service to safeguard their basements.

Basement Sealing Cost - The cost for basement sealing services typically ranges from $1,200 to $3,500, depending on the size and condition of the basement. Larger or more damaged basements may cost closer to the higher end of this range. Local service providers can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.
Material Expenses - Material costs for basement sealing usually account for $300 to $800, covering sealants, waterproofing membranes, or epoxy coatings. The choice of materials influences the overall expense, with higher-quality options costing more.
Labor Charges - Labor fees for basement sealing services often fall between $900 and $2,700, depending on the project's complexity and duration. Professional contractors may charge by the hour or a flat rate based on the scope of work.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as surface preparation, moisture testing, or minor repairs can add $200 to $1,000 to the total. These costs vary based on the basement’s condition and specific sealing requ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
